Joshua 2 is a multidisciplinary artist, musician, and shamanic energy healer whose work spans visual art, performance, music, community arts, and teaching. A lifelong creative, his artistic path has included theater, fine art, fashion illustration, blues and gospel-influenced music, and community-based arts projects focused on healing, inclusion, and social connection. A recent visit to his ancestral homeland of Nigeria renewed his commitment to drumming as a powerful practice for building community and shared meaning.
